Webcast with Norman Bodek
“In this Keynote Address Mr. Bodek will be discussing the fundamentals behind the Kaizen philosophy of continuous improvement. He will speak to how the Construction Industry can get rid of the ‘Punch-list Syndrome.'”
Knowing Norman, this talk will be of value to people in any industry, not just construction. The conference website is a bit confusing, it might be $50 for the online webcast, streaming or “on-demand.” The webcast is Wednesday morning, July 18, 2007.
